MySQL Error number: MY-010943; Symbol: ER_SYSTEM_VIEW_INIT_FAILED; SQLSTATE: HY000 报错 故障修复 远程处理
文档解释
Error number: MY-010943; Symbol: ER_SYSTEM_VIEW_INIT_FAILED; SQLSTATE: HY000
Message: System views initialization failed.
错误说明:
MYSQL 错误号 MY-010943 常常指系统视图(System View)的初始化失败,导致出错。这个错误的具体SQLSTATE码为HY000。
常见案例
出现这个错误很可能是由于MySQL数据库版本的更新引起的。一些较老的版本的 MySQL 或 MariaDB 无法读取旧版本的资料,也可能产生此问题。
另一个可能的原因是,一些查询请求可能由于版本不兼容而产生 SQLSTATE [HY000] [MY-010943] 的错误。 类似这样的错误,可能是有权限问题无法访问视图所引起的,如果某些视图由特定类型的用户来访问,而该用户没有被授予足够的系统权限来创建视图,那么就会导致这个错误。
解决方法:
要解决这个错误,首先应该检查MySQL版本是否过旧,是否需要升级,确保当前访问MySQL的版本和服务器兼容。
此外,你可能需要检查创建视图拥有哪些系统权限,以及视图是否被正确创建,确保正确访问视图,重新检查相应的用户及其权限,确保他们有足够的权限来避免出现此错误。
在尝试修复前,建议备份MySQL数据库,以免出现意外的损坏。同时,也要定期检查MySQL错误日志,及时发现问题并及时解决。